Texas-Tyler Completes Baseball Sweep

Clarksville, Ark.-Texas-Tyler edged the Eagles 2-1 in game one Saturday and then took the nightcap 4-2 to complete an American Southwest Conference three-game weekend sweep. U of O President Niece announces 2013 retirement

Clarksville, Ark. - Dr. Rick D. Niece, the third longest serving president in University of the Ozarks history, has announced he plans to retire at the end of the 2012-2013 academic year. SIFE team wins regional competition for 20th time

Clarksville, Ark. --- The SIFE juggernaut continues at University of the Ozarks. U of O Baseball Camp Set For April 7

Clarksville, Ark.-University of the Ozarks head baseball coach Jimmy Clark will conduct a baseball camp on Saturday, April 7 at Lonnie R. Qualls Field for ages five and up.
